The book "Trustworthy Open Self-Organising Systems" addresses the computer-assisted use of social concepts as a central aspect in realizing a novel class of socio-technical systems. These systems, which include smart grids and public display environments, consist of technical and human components that interact with each other in an open environment. In this context, heterogeneity, large-scale operation, and uncertainty in the behavior of the components and the environment are the norm. Ensuring the trustworthiness of such systems enables the technical components to interact reliably, safely, and predictably, while human users are able to understand and control these systems. The book provides comprehensive knowledge about mechanisms of trustworthy self-organization, trust models, methods for measuring user trust in a system, as well as a discussion of social concepts beyond trust, highlighting the impacts of open self-organizing systems on society.
